Innovative Casting Strategies
Innovations in casting modern technologies are improving the light weight aluminum shop landscape, enabling manufacturers to accomplish greater accuracy and effectiveness. Techniques such as die casting, lost foam casting, and investment casting are getting traction, permitting for complex styles and decreased product waste. The usage of computer-aided layout (CAD) and simulation software boosts the spreading process by optimizing and predicting possible issues mold design. These cutting-edge approaches not only boost item top quality but likewise shorten preparations, making production extra active. Additionally, advancements in alloy formulations add to lighter yet stronger parts, catering to market demands for efficiency and sustainability. Inspection and Screening Methods
While picking an aluminum foundry, comprehending the examination and screening methods used is necessary for making sure the honesty of the end product. A reputable shop will certainly execute a selection of quality control actions, consisting of aesthetic assessments, dimensional checks, and non-destructive testing techniques such as ultrasonic or X-ray assessments. These methods are essential for determining any defects or inconsistencies within the castings. In addition, the foundry should stick to systematic screening methods to examine mechanical properties like tensile toughness and firmness. Routine monitoring and documentation of these procedures supply transparency and assurance to clients concerning the high quality of the light weight aluminum parts generated.
